Who’ve Southampton signed?

The Saints confirmed the arrivals of Derrick Abu and Josh McNamara from Chelsea and Manchester Metropolis respectively earlier this week, however neither participant is predicted to problem for a first-team spot.

Southampton’s lack of switch exercise is all of the stranger when factoring in that Mislav Orsic has left for Trabzonspor, whereas the likes of Mohamed Elyounoussi and Theo Walcott are among those to have been released following the membership’s relegation to the Championship.

Martin’s aspect could also be pressured to make a transfer quickly, although, as James Ward-Prowse and Romeo Lavia proceed to be linked with a return to the Premier League, that means at the least one midfield substitute should be introduced in.

In accordance to The Guardian, Southampton have made signing West Ham United’s Flynn Downes a high precedence, with the previous Swansea Metropolis ace more likely to take Lavia’s place in midfield.

How good is Flynn Downes?

It’s no coincidence that Lavia is reportedly needed by just about every of the Premier League’s top-six elite, with Liverpool said to be willing to pay £40m for the 19-year-old, in response to Soccer Insider – although even which will nonetheless be £10m beneath Southampton’s valuation.

Lavia stood out in a poor Southampton aspect final season and ranked in the top 12% of all midfielders throughout Europe’s high 5 leagues by way of possession gained, as per The Analyst.

{The teenager} will go away large boots to be crammed at St Mary’s – as will skipper Ward-Prowse ought to he additionally depart – however Flynn seems to be a good selection to do precisely that.

Downes made little or no impression in his first season with West Ham, having arrived from Swansea in a £12m deal final July, however he has confirmed pedigree within the second tier.

Certainly, the 71.9 passes per 90 minutes Downes accomplished within the 2021-22 season was the 10th-most of any player within the Championship, as per FBref, whereas his pass-completion price of 92.6% was the best in the entire division.

The previous England U20 worldwide additionally led the way for pass-completion percentage amongst West Ham gamers within the Premier League final season (87.3), and can clearly carry some composure to Southampton’s midfield ought to he arrive.

But he has many other qualities, loads of which frequently go unnoticed. As Martin, who managed Downes at Swansea, put it: “He does the soiled work very well which typically goes unsung.

“He allows folks to do their roles brilliantly. He performs with no ego in any respect and is aware of precisely what his position within the group is.”

Doing the soiled work is a facet Martin will want if Downes – now valued at just £4m by CIES Soccer Observatory – is certainly going to switch Lavia. With 1.18 tackles per 90 minutes within the center third final season, Downes ranked second solely to Lucas Paqueta (1.51) amongst Hammers gamers.

Whereas West Ham might not have seen the perfect of Downes, the proficient midfielder can clearly do a job at Championship stage and could be the participant who really kick-starts Russell’s Southampton tenure.
